希赛考试网
首页 > 软考 > 软件设计师

java写代码步骤

希赛网 2024-06-01 09:03:36

Java是目前应用最广泛的编程语言之一,所以学习Java编程成为了大量程序员进阶的必修课。那么,如何通过Java来写出高效、可靠的代码呢?本篇文章从Java开发的几个基本步骤、程序代码编写流程和技巧等多个角度出发,对Java编程的步骤进行介绍。

一、Java开发几个基本步骤

Java程序开发的基本步骤包含了定义类、编写方法、编写语句、调试代码、测试代码等环节。具体阶段可以这样描述:

1. 定义类:创建一个Java类,并确定所包含的数据类型和方法。

2. 编写方法:对类进行功能性扩展,以使程序更加实用。方法可以是静态的,也可以是非静态的。

3. 编写语句:编写任何可执行的分支语句或循环,以使程序运行更加完善。

4. 调试代码:使用调试器来进行代码调试,以检查代码是否有错误或逻辑问题。

5. 测试代码:使用JUnit等测试框架来测试Java代码是否符合预期。

二、Java程序代码编写流程

Java语言编写程序的流程可分为五个步骤:需求分析、设计、编码、测试、维护。具体阶段可以这样描述:

1. 需求分析:分析需求,找出问题和需求。

2. 设计:基于需求分析阶段的结果,设计系统的整体结构和模块之间的联系,并细化模块的功能和接口等。

3. 编码:根据设计文档编写程序代码。

4. 测试:以测试用例为主线,对程序进行系统化的测试,检查程序的功能、性能、可靠性、安全性等方面的要求。

5. 维护:对程序进行修改和维护,以适应需求变更或维护更新等。

三、Java程序代码编写技巧

1. 使用保护,私有化所有的非常规访问方法与属于类的变量,以确保安全性。

2. 避免使用magic numbers,使用具有描述性、可维护的常量定义来代替魔法数,以提高可读性。

3. 在类中定义toString()方法,以便在调试过程中更好地输出对象的信息,以提供诊断帮助。

4. 优先选择封装类型,以避免更改类型时出现问题。

5. 在使用非空对象时使用断言,以捕获到非法参数异常和null值异常。

扫码咨询 领取资料


软考.png


软件设计师 资料下载
备考资料包大放送!涵盖报考指南、考情深度解析、知识点全面梳理、思维导图等,免费领取,助你备考无忧!
立即下载
软件设计师 历年真题
汇聚经典真题,展现考试脉络。精准覆盖考点,助您深入备考。细致解析,助您查漏补缺。
立即做题

软考资格查询系统

扫一扫,自助查询报考条件